We also have people with diverse cultural backgrounds and perspectives in addition to the time zone difference. To be genuinely creative, one needs a variety of viewpoints that enable them to view situations and problems from various angles. The question is how diverse perspectives influence work and what relationship exists between diversity and creativity.
Diversity is an essential component of creativity. It is a well-known fact that individuals who come from different backgrounds and have different perspectives can generate more innovative ideas and solutions when working together. This is because diverse perspectives lead to a broader range of ideas, experiences, and knowledge, which can enhance the creative process.
The connection between diverse perspectives and creativity can be seen in various fields, from art and literature to science and technology. In art, for example, the fusion of different styles, techniques, and cultures can create new forms of expression that are unique and captivating. In literature, writers who incorporate different cultural experiences into their work can create characters that are more diverse and relatable to readers from various backgrounds.
In the sciences, diversity of perspectives can lead to breakthroughs in research and development. For instance, teams of researchers from different countries and cultures can offer different insights into problems and research areas, which can contribute to the development of new and innovative solutions. Furthermore, diversity can also help identify blind spots and biases, which can improve the quality and accuracy of research.
Moreover, diversity of perspectives can also improve decision-making processes in organizations. When people with different experiences and backgrounds come together to make decisions, they are more likely to consider a wider range of options and potential outcomes. This can lead to more thoughtful and creative solutions, and ultimately lead to better outcomes.
However, it's essential to note that simply having a diverse team is not enough. It's crucial to create an inclusive environment where everyone feels valued and heard.
This means actively seeking out and valuing diverse perspectives, providing opportunities for all team members to share their thoughts and ideas, and creating a culture where differences are celebrated, not just tolerated.
In conclusion, the connection between diverse perspectives and creativity is undeniable. When individuals from different backgrounds and experiences come together, they can bring new and innovative ideas to the table, leading to better outcomes in various fields. It's crucial to embrace and value diversity in all its forms, as it can help us develop more creative and effective solutions to the challenges we face in our personal and professional lives.
